Shot on 8mm film in 1972, this vintage home movie captures two men hiking through a dense forest in Holland Lake, Montana. The first frames show one hiker carefully crossing a rustic log bridge over a rocky stream, using a pole for balance. The scene transitions to the men walking along a narrow dirt trail, both carrying large backpacks, with lush green trees and foliage surrounding them. The footage exhibits natural film grain, warm color tones, and authentic Super 8 motion, evoking a sense of adventure and nostalgia from a classic American outdoor journey.
